What Makes an Electric Scooter Durable?

Durability in electric scooters hinges on several factors, including build quality, materials, and design. High-grade aluminum or reinforced steel frames are common in long-lasting models, providing strength without excessive weight. Additionally, features like waterproofing, shock absorption, and robust tires contribute to a scooter's resilience.

Key Features of Durable Electric Scooters

When shopping for a durable electric scooter, look for these critical features:

  • Solid Tires or Puncture-Proof Options: Avoid flats with airless or tubeless tires designed for rough terrain.
  • High-Capacity Battery: A long-lasting battery ensures consistent performance and reduces frequent charging.
  • Powerful Motor: A motor with adequate wattage handles inclines and varied surfaces with ease.
  • Water Resistance: IP ratings (e.g., IP54 or higher) indicate protection against dust and water.
  • Foldable Design: Portability without compromising structural integrity is a plus.

How to Maintain Your Durable Electric Scooter

Even the toughest scooters need proper care to stay in top shape. Follow these maintenance tips:

  • Regular Cleaning: Wipe down the scooter to prevent dirt buildup, especially in moving parts.
  • Battery Care: Avoid extreme temperatures and overcharging to prolong battery life.
  • Tire Checks: Inspect tires for wear and maintain proper pressure if applicable.
  • Brake Maintenance: Ensure brakes are responsive and replace pads when worn.
  • Software Updates: Keep firmware updated for optimal performance and safety features.

Choosing the Right Durable Electric Scooter for You

Consider your specific needs when selecting a scooter:

  • Commuting: Look for portability, foldability, and a balance of speed and battery life.
  • Off-Roading: Prioritize rugged tires, suspension, and a powerful motor.
  • Leisure: Comfort and ease of use may outweigh high-speed capabilities.
